Additional Tips for Keeping Your iPhone 15 Scratch-Free

Here are some additional tips for keeping your iPhone 15 scratch-free:

  • Handle your iPhone 15 with care: Avoid dropping your iPhone 15 or subjecting it to extreme temperatures or physical stress.
  • Use a screen protector: A screen protector can help to prevent scratches and scuffs from damaging your iPhone 15’s screen.
  • Clean your iPhone 15 regularly: Regularly cleaning your iPhone 15 can help to prevent dirt and grime from building up and causing scratches.
  • Avoid using harsh chemicals: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ners on your iPhone 15, as they can damage the device’s screen and other components.

By following these tips and using a scratch-resistant coating, you can help to keep your iPhone 15 scratch-free and extend its lifespan.
